Gidea Park is well-equipped with a range of facilities designed to cater to all travelers. The ticket office operates Monday to Friday from 06:00 to 20:00, and the same on Saturdays and slightly shorter hours on Sundays starting at 06:30. Those preferring automated services will find ticket machines and accessible ticket machines readily available within the ticket hall and at the car park entrance. An induction loop is available, ensuring accessibility for the hearing impaired.
For passengers needing assistance, Gidea Park offers both a staffed help point and customer help points. There are also informative departure screens and regular announcements to keep you updated on your journey. Rest rooms, including accessible toilets, are available on Platform 3, and the waiting room is open for all passengers.
Once you alight at Gidea Park, you have several options for continuing your journey into London or exploring the local area. The station offers seamless connections with bus services run by Transport for London. Additionally, a taxi office is conveniently located next to the ticket hall on Station Road for passengers needing a direct door-to-door service.
For those flying further afield, the Elizabeth Line provides a direct connection to Heathrow Airport, ensuring that international travel is as simple and straightforward as catching a local bus.

Moreton (Dorset) Train Station offers several essential services for a comfortable journey. While there is no ticket office available, worry not, as ticket machines are ready to assist with your ticketing needs, including the collection of tickets purchased online. Accessible ticket machines are available ensuring that travelers with a Disabled Persons Railcard can purchase tickets with ease.
For those who need help and support, a help point at the station provides access to necessary information. While there isn't dedicated staff available on-site, assistance is still readily offered by the train guard. Just make a point of approaching them when you arrive at the station. Nevertheless, the station comes equipped with a customer help point, induction loops, and facilities to aid customers with accessibility needs, including step-free access to train platforms.
Accessibility is a key aspect of Moreton (Dorset) Train Station, with facilities such as step-free access making it easier for travelers with mobility issues to navigate. Although there are no accessible toilets or waiting rooms, there is a seating area to ensure a comfortable wait for your train.
The station provides 8 parking spaces, including a dedicated accessible spot, and parking is complimentary for Blue Badge holders. Bicycle storage with racks is also available for cyclists, although coverage from the elements isn't offered since the storage is unsheltered.
For those requiring onward travel connections, a range of options are accessible from Moreton (Dorset). Bus services complement your journey, and a convenient rail replacement service operates at Station Road by the Frampton Arms.
